Embark on a private journey from San Sebastian into the enchanting French Basque countryside, where charming villages, rolling hills, and rich traditions await. This immersive experience is perfect for travelers eager to discover the flavors and culture of Iparralde, the French Basque region.
Your day begins with a scenic drive across the border to Louhossoa, a picturesque village known for its artisan cookie shop and inviting atmosphere. Enjoy a leisurely walk, stretch your legs, and soak in the authentic local charm before continuing deeper into the countryside.
Next, explore Espelette, famous for its vibrant red peppers and lively streets. Sample regional delicacies like artisan cheese, charcuterie, and local beer while discovering the village’s unique architecture, historic church, and bustling markets. Savor a farm-to-table lunch at a family-run restaurant, where fresh, local ingredients take center stage.
Continue to Sare, a border village steeped in history and local legends. Learn about its smuggling past, traditional Jai Alai sport, and the secrets behind its most beloved dessert. The adventure then leads to Ainhoa, a 13th-century town with striking white-and-red houses, where you’ll stroll the main street and capture memorable photos with your guide, who is also a talented photographer.
The final stop is the elegant village of Bera, just across the Spanish border, where unique architecture and tranquil streets offer a perfect end to your countryside exploration.
